Background
This post willadvance the application of Machine Learning (ML) in weather forecasting and hydrological prediction. The Research Fellow will develop ML methods for postprocessing numerical ensemble weather forecasts over India to improve the skill of precipitation predictions and to generate hydrological forecasts.

Main Duties
The responsibilities may include some but not all of the responsibilities outlined below.
- Implement and test different Artificial Neural Network (ANN) architectures, such as convolutional and encoder-decoder ANNs, for postprocessing ensemble precipitation forecasts over India from the National Centre for Medium Range Weather Forecasting (NCMRWF) global ensemble prediction system (NEPS-G).
- Develop innovative specifications of input and output of postprocessing that account for the stochastic nature of precipitation and for systematic location errors in the original forecasts.
- Apply Interpretable AI concepts to make the postprocessing transparent and to improve the understanding of processes during heavy precipitation events over India.
- Implement the ML postprocessing methods on high performance computing systems in a way that is suitable for operational use.
- Implement and test different ML architectures, such as convolutional and encoders-decoder ANNs for predicting flooding in Bihar and Kerala from the NEPS-G ensemble weather forecasts.
